Active Ingredient (In Each Softgel)



Docusate Sodium 100 mg


Purpose



Stool softener


Uses



  • relieves occasional constipation (irregularity) 
  • generally produces bowel movement in 12 to 72 hours

Warnings



Do not use if you are presently taking mineral oil, unless told to do so by a doctor


Ask A Doctor Before Use If You Have



  • stomach pain
  • nausea
  • vomiting
  • noticed a sudden change in bowel habits that lasts over 2 weeks

Stop Use And Ask A Doctor If



  • you have rectal bleeding or fail to have bowel movement after use of a laxative. These could be signs of a serious condition.
  • you need to use a stool softener laxative for more than 1 week

If Pregnant Or Breast-Feeding,



ask a health professional before use.


Keep Out Of Reach Of Children.



In case of overdose,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away. (1-800-222-1222)


Directions



  • Take only by mouth. Doses may be taken as a single daily dose or in divided doses.
  • adults and children 12 years and over                 take 1-3 softgels daily
    children 2 to under 12 years of agetake 1 softgel daily
    children under 2 yearsask a doctor
